This no longer repros on intel 965 + intrepid and it also doesn't repro
on intel G45 + jaunty. My guess is that it was fixed in the intel ddx
driver for intrepid but I'm not sure exactly what package/commit fixed
it.

Notes:
1) The exact same bug also repros using the "Extreme Tux Racer" game (package
name "etracer").
2) The bug goes away if you turn off compiz by setting
"System::Preferences::Appearance::Visual Effect" to "None".
